The Neighborhood:
Commonly known as “Foodie Row,” the Hawthorne/Buckman District puts you within walking distance of a wide variety of top-notch local flavors, with no chain restaurants in sight! Make new friends over vegan poutine fries and grilled PB&Js at the Cartopia food cart pod, get messy with wings right around the corner at Fire on the Mountain, share a pie at Apizza Scholls (consistently voted Portland’s favorite pizza), or opt for a fancy night out at Castagna—all within a 1.5-mile stretch.
Portland isn't just for foodies; the vibrant indie spirit of Hawthorne is alive with plenty of made-in-Oregon shops and boutiques to explore. Catch a movie at the Bagdad Theater and Pub, a revamped 1920s theater turned view-and-brew venue serving local McMenamins food and microbrews. If bar hopping through neighborhoods isn’t your idea of recreation, head up to Mt. Tabor, a 196-acre city park atop a dormant volcano vent, where you’ll find miles of hiking trails and incredible panoramic views of the city.
Getting Around:
🚶 Walking — This neighborhood sits between the Division and Hawthorne corridors, two of Portland's best streets for dining and shopping — both within easy walking distance.
🚌 Bus — TriMet Route 2 (Division) and Route 75 (Cesar Chavez) provide frequent service to downtown (~15 min).
🚲 Biking — BIKETOWN bike-share stations nearby. Portland's bike lane network makes cycling easy and safe.
🚗 Driving — Free street parking available (read signs for restrictions). Rideshare (Uber/Lyft) typically arrives in under 5 minutes.
✈️ Airport — PDX is about 15 minutes by car or a quick MAX + bus connection.
